Job Description:

Permanent role with an established company that is fast growing. Exposure to latest technologies. This is an excellent opportunity to join an established company with heavy investments in technology.

Job Responsibility:

  • Monitoring and maintaining Interconnectivity Network infrastructure
  • Troubleshoot all network incidents and customer-reported service issues within agreed-upon SLAs
  • Perform Network Monitoring, Incident Management, Diagnosis, and Resolution within SLA’s, OLA’s, and KPI’s
  • Provide regular updates to ticketing systems and progress incidents through to resolution
  • Liaise and escalate with external suppliers and internal departments to minimize network disruption and downtime

Requirements:

  • Proven working experience in Network / NOC
  • Proven track record working in a data center or cross connect experience
